Major: Web Design and Programming
Program Overview: This program combines creative web design with technical programming skills to prepare students for careers in developing modern, responsive, and user-friendly websites and web applications. The curriculum covers both front-end and back-end development, UI/UX design principles, and the latest web technologies, ensuring graduates are equipped to meet the demands of Turkey's growing digital economy.
Key Learning Objectives:
- Master HTML, CSS, and JavaScript for front-end development.
- Learn UI/UX design principles to create intuitive and visually appealing interfaces.
- Develop back-end programming skills using languages like Python, PHP, or Node.js.
- Understand database management and integration with web applications.
- Gain expertise in responsive design and cross-browser compatibility.
- Explore web frameworks (e.g., React, Angular, Vue.js, Django, Laravel).
- Learn version control (Git) and collaborative development workflows.
- Apply SEO best practices and web performance optimization techniques.
Core Courses:
- Introduction to Web Technologies
- Overview of web development, internet protocols, and web standards.
- Front-End Development
- HTML5, CSS3, JavaScript, and modern front-end frameworks (React, Angular, Vue.js).
- UI/UX Design
- Principles of user-centered design, wireframing, and prototyping with tools like Figma or Adobe XD.
- Back-End Development
- Server-side programming with Python (Django/Flask), PHP (Laravel), or Node.js (Express).
- Database Management
- SQL (MySQL, PostgreSQL) and NoSQL (MongoDB) databases for web applications.
- Full-Stack Development
- Integrating front-end and back-end technologies to build complete web applications.
- Web Security
- Best practices for securing web applications and protecting user data.
- E-Commerce and CMS Development
- Building e-commerce sites and working with content management systems (WordPress, Shopify).
- Web Performance Optimization
- Techniques for improving site speed, accessibility, and SEO.
- Practicum in Web Development
- Real-world projects or internships with web development agencies or tech companies.
- Capstone Project
- Design and develop a fully functional website or web application from scratch.
Assessment Methods:
- Website design and development projects
- Coding assignments and debugging exercises
- UI/UX design portfolios
- Database-driven web application projects
- Performance optimization reports
- Capstone project presentations
Recommended Tools & Resources:
- Front-End: VS Code, Figma, Adobe XD, Bootstrap, Tailwind CSS
- Back-End: Python (Django/Flask), PHP (Laravel), Node.js (Express)
- Databases: MySQL, PostgreSQL, MongoDB
- Version Control: Git, GitHub, GitLab
- Books:
- HTML and CSS: Design and Build Websites by Jon Duckett
- Eloquent JavaScript by Marijn Haverbeke
- Learning PHP, MySQL & JavaScript by Robin Nixon
Prerequisites: Basic computer literacy and interest in coding/design. No prior programming experience required.
Program Duration: 2 years (associate degree) or 4 years (bachelor’s degree), including hands-on projects.
Certifications: Graduates can pursue certifications such as:
- CIW Web Design Specialist
- W3Schools Certifications (HTML, CSS, JavaScript)
- Google UX Design Professional Certificate
- FreeCodeCamp Certifications (Responsive Web Design, JavaScript Algorithms)
Career Paths:
- Front-End Developer (specializing in UI/UX and client-side development)
- Back-End Developer (focusing on server-side logic and databases)
- Full-Stack Developer (handling both front-end and back-end development)
- Web Designer (creating visually appealing and functional websites)
- UI/UX Designer (focusing on user experience and interface design)
- E-Commerce Developer (building online stores and payment systems)
Why This Major?
Web design and programming is one of the most in-demand skills in today’s digital world. This program prepares students for a dynamic career in tech, where they can work as freelancers, join startups, or contribute to established companies in Turkey and beyond. With the increasing need for digital presence across industries, graduates will find ample opportunities in web development agencies, IT departments, and digital marketing firms. The program’s hands-on approach ensures students build a strong portfolio to showcase their skills to potential employers.

